摘要
This paper reports a case study on cleaner production of digital control manufactured sand (DMS) and ecological utilization of recycled SP (stone powder) in Hechi-Baise Expressway Project. The novel production system can not only produce high-quality manufactured sand, but also recycle waste stone powder and reduce environmental pollution. Compared with common manufactured sand, the digital control manufactured sand has more reasonable gradation, modified particle shape and regulable stone powder content, which will significantly simplify the ecological application of DMS. The performance of fine aggregate type and stone powder content under several engineering mix proportions is evaluated. The results show that compared with manufactured sand (MS) concrete, the working performance of concrete with DMS is increased by 16.19% on average, and the strength is increased by 7.1% on average, and it has excellent resistance to chloride ion penetration., The application of DMS also reduce the cement and supplementary cementitious materials content of concrete. Recycled SP is comprehensively used in the digital control cleaner production of manufactured sand. The zero discharge of solid waste i.e., waste stone, rubble, dust, and slurry is realized, therefore remarkable economic and ecological benefits are achieved.
